What is Bubblews?


As I said earlier Bubblews is a social networking website where you can share your thoughts, follow friends, just like Facebook or Twitter. But unlike them it pays you bucks for getting views, comments or likes in your shared posts. Sounds delicious, right? According to their website, Bubblews is a —

Content creation and discovery platform where users can come to express their opinions, meet like-minded individuals and be compensated for their posts.

Arvind and Jason
The site's pretty new in the market. It was founded in 2012 by Arvind Dixit and Jason Zuccar. The company is located at San Fransisco, CA.
Arvind (a.k.a Avi), the CEO and Co Founder believe that the popular social networking sites are using their users for their own financial benefit. And hence Bubblews on the other hand will help people earn some extra cash while they waste their precious time online (or should I say, on the line). Feeling rich rich?? So what's the recipe?


The recipe is pretty easy and cool. It's something like facebook. You post stuffs here and people see it, like it or comment on it. No matter whatever they do, one thing is clear, you're getting rich. Bubblews will give you $1 as soon as you sign up. After that for each likes, views or comments you'll be grabbing $ 0.01. The amount isn't pretty big. But an average post gets almost 20-25 views and few likes. And as per their limit you can post 10 times daily. Mathematically, you're getting 20*10*0.01 = $ 2 for wasting your time online. It's not that bad, you know. Besides that, I've seen some users on Bubblews are getting about 350 views, 200 likes and many comments on one post. Awesome isn't it?


Just like fb or twitter, you can follow other users. According to my experience Mutual Connections matter a lot in Bubblews. When you like or comment on other users' stuffs, obviously 50-60% of them will do the same. The theory is "You help me, I'll help back".

Per post should have at least 400 characters before they get published. So writing 10 little articles per day isn't that hard, is it? The minimum payout is $ 50 and processed through the PayPal.

Cautions:


Bubblews strictly follows its terms and conditions. If you violate it, you might not get paid. No matter whatever you do, never ever —
  • Use any bots to produce views or likes.
  • Ask people to like or view your post.
  • Post continuously (consider a 1 hour gap between each post).
  • Follow furiously.
